BRS Seeks Disqualification of Defecting MLCs in Telangana

Date:

The BRS has taken a firm stand against the defection of MLCs Patnam Mahender Reddy and Kusukuntla Damodar Reddy, who recently switched sides to join the ruling Congress party. In response to this, the BRS Legislative Party members submitted a formal representation to Telangana Legislative Council Chairman Gutha Sukhender Reddy, urging immediate action.

BRS MLC Seri Subhash Reddy emphasized that both Reddy and Damodar Reddy were elected to the Telangana Legislative Council on the BRS B-form. However, their decision to defect to the Congress party has triggered action under the Anti-Defection Law. Subhash Reddy expressed hope that the Council Chairman would positively respond to their plea and disqualify both MLCs, as they have provided all relevant documents and evidence to support their case.

The BRS MLCs’ initiative to approach the Council Chairman was guided by directives from the party president and former Chief Minister K Chandrashekhar Rao. The party leadership has made it clear that defectors will not be spared, and they have previously filed a complaint with Telangana Assembly Speaker Gaddam Prasad against Khairatabad MLA Danam Nagender for switching allegiance to the Congress party.
